Gartner’s top-10 list of infosec techs addresses concerns over cloud, IoT

Cloud access security brokers (CASBs), endpoint detection and response solutions, non-signature approaches for endpoint prevention, user and entity behavioral analytics, microsegmentation and flow visibility, security testing for DevOps made the cut for the Gartner top 10 list of information security technologies that are trending in 2016.

Among the more notable observations:

  • According to Gartner, the continued migration of key business processes to cloud-based software-as-a-service providers has underscored the importance of CASBs, which allow CISOs the “opportunity to apply enterprise security policies across multiple cloud services.”
  • The sudden proliferation of Internet of Things (IoT) and the increasing dependency on operational technologies are driving the need for pervasive trust services that can manage the needs of billions of devices with limited processing capability.”
  • In highlighting the need for behavior analytics as well as non-signature-based endpoint prevention solutions (including memory protection, exploit prevention and machine-based learning), Gartner adds to the growing chorus of experts that believe that traditional signature-based detection and prevention solutions are no longer sufficient in and of themselves.
